Fire Emblem Fates was my first Fire Emblem game, and after some research on the plot differences I chose to side with my Nohrian sibling (Conquest). I was warned when purchasing the game that if it was my first FE game to go with Birthright as it is easier, but honestly the game isn't difficult (IMO) and I'm replaying on the Lunatic setting.

However, the games are meant to be played in a specific order. Revelation will give spoilers for Conquest, and Conquest will give spoilers for Birthright. If you plan purchasing all the games you should play them in order, if not and you're generally a quick learner I'd say choose whichever game is more appealing to you.

I recommend playing Birthright, then Conquest and then Revelation. Birthright kindof eases you into the game, Conquest tells a different side of the story and explains some things from Birthright. Lastly, Revelation wraps up the whole game, explains any unanswered questions from Birthright and Conquest, and is a great ending to the game.
